The unit of time is the second to which all time measuring devices are ultimately referred. The measure of time is commonly understood to be the time taken by the Earth to complete its orbit round the Sun.

The civil year has an average value of 365.2425 mean solar days. The sidereal year equals 365.2564 mean solar days.
